How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Outlying Palm Springs?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Outlying Palm Springs Studio Apartments | $1,570 | $945 | $2,999 |
| Outlying Palm Springs 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,878 | $700 | $3,197 |
| Outlying Palm Springs 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,226 | $1,325 | $4,250 |
| Outlying Palm Springs 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,231 | $2,341 | $4,305 |
| Outlying Palm Springs 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,886 | $2,800 | $4,450 |
